Yesterday, The Wrap had the scoop on who would play Jonathan Kent in James Gunn’s upcoming Superman movie, and now they’ve got the inside story on Martha Kent as well. The outlet reports that Neva Howell has been cast as Martha Kent in Superman, joining Pruitt Taylor-Vince as Jonathan Kent. Together, the pair are the human adoptive parents of Clark Kent.
As with Taylor-Vince as Jonathan Kent, Neva Howell will be the latest in a long line of actors who have played Martha Kent in movies and television, including Phyllis Thaxter in the original Superman movie, Annette O’Toole in Smallville, Eva Marie Saint in Superman Returns, and Diane Lane in Man of Steel. Howell’s credits include Diary of a Wimpy Kid: Long Haul, Logan Lucky, October Sky, and more.

James Gunn’s Superman movie is now in production, but that doesn’t mean that there aren’t a few more cast members to be announced. THR has reported that Wendell Pierce, best known for his work on The Wire, will play Perry White in Superman, the editor-in-chief of The Daily Planet.
We’ve seen a few actors portray Perry White on the big screen, including Jackie Cooper, who played the role in Superman: The Movie, Superman II, Superman III, and Superman IV: The Quest for Peace. Frank Langella took over the role for Superman Returns, with Laurence Fishburne stepping in for Man of Steel and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ice.

Deadline reports that Sean Gunn will play Maxwell Lord in the new DC Universe. The evil businessman was previously played by Pedro Pascal in Wonder Woman 1984.
It’s not known if Sean Gunn will appear as Maxwell Lord in Superman: Legacy, which will be written and directed by James Gunn, but Deadline has heard that the character will merely be mentioned in the background, setting the stage for a future DC appearance. Maxwell Lord first appeared in Justice League #1 in 1987 and wasn’t originally a villain, but he later became an adversary to the Justice League and to Wonder Woman in particular. Although he initially had no abilities, he later gained the power to telepathically influence the minds of others.

Exclusive: Warner Bros has set Sara Sampaio (At Midnight) for the role of Eve Teschmacher in Superman: Legacy, Deadline can exclusively reveal.
First appearing in Superman and Superman II, the character created by Richard Donner and Mario Puzo is portrayed in the comics as Lex Luthor’s assistant turned love interest and right hand. Sampaio steps into a role previously inhabited by Valerie Perrine in the Christopher Reeve-led Superman flicks, and by Andrea Brooks on The CW’s Supergirl.
Portraying Luthor, as we were first to tell you, is Nicholas Hoult. David Corenswet and Rachel Brosnahan star as Clark Kent/Superman and Lois Lane, respectively. Also in the ensemble are Nathan Fillion as Guy Gardner/Green Lantern, Isabela Merced as Hawkgirl, Edi Gathegi as Mister Terrific, Anthony Carrigan as Rex Mason/Metamorpho, and María Gabriela de Faría as Angela Spica/The Engineer.

After a 146-day strike, the WGA has reached a ratified agreement with AMPTP on a new three-year contract, bringing an end to the strikes.
The joint statement was announced on Sunday evening, September 24 to end the standoff that started on May 2 and exceeded the 100-day run of the 2007-08 writers strike.
SAG-AFTRA continues to strike, after launching a twin strike alongside WGA on July 14 due to the ongoing labor dispute with the AMPTP. Notably, this marked the first instance since 1960 where actors and writers have jointly participated in a walkout.

Exclusive: Joey Soloway, the Emmy winner best known for creating, producing, directing and writing the groundbreaking Amazon series Transparent, has signed with Range Media Partners for management.
Inspired by the 2011 coming out of Soloway’s parent, Transparent charts the lives and personal journeys of the members of a Los Angeles family after they learn that their parent is a trans woman. The show was one of the first powerhouse originals to emerge out of Amazon, premiering to universal acclaim and going on to run for five seasons between 2014 and 2019. It in 2015 became Amazon Studios‘ first series to win major awards, as well as the first show produced by a streaming service to win a Golden Globe for Best Series, also over the course of time claiming eight Emmys from 24 nominations, another Globe, three Critics’ Choice Awards, a Peabody, four GLAAD Media Awards and numerous other accolades. Exclusive: Range Media Partners has signed rising star Monica Barbaro, who is currently starring as Lt. Natasha ‘Phoenix’ Trace in Paramount’s massive hit sequel, Top Gun: Maverick. The follow-up to the original 1985 film has received rave reviews and a coveted A+ Cinemascore since debuting at Cinemacon and following a robust global rollout including premieres in Cannes, San Diego, London, Mexico and Japan. The film smashed Memorial Day opening records with 156m domestic and a WW cume currently over 300m.
She will next be in a leading role opposite Diego Boneta in Paramount Plus’ romantic comedy, At Midnight, which will serve as the banner title of the streamer’s Latin American originals production. She is also currently in production as the lead of Netflix and Skydance’s global spy adventure series opposite Arnold Schwarzenegger, where the duo will play father and daughter.
